Well run site, pitches marked clearly in the XL field. They have other over- spill fields that are non electric, pitches unmarked.Secure site with barriers for cars that recognise your number plate.Perfect location - Gower is easily accessible. Beautiful views all round.Dog friendly, there is a secure dog field where u can let pooch off the lead, dog poo bin situated at entrance.Shop on site has essentials, including commonly forgotten camp equipment.We ate every morning at the cafe. The welsh breakfast was really, really good. Service speedy, prices very reasonable. We didn't have an evening meal here, but if its anything like their breakfast, it will be delicious. A good number of showers for the size of the site. Regularly cleaned. Plentiful hot water. Wash up area under cover. There is a freezer, washing machine, and tumble dryer.The only negative was that there was only one family/disabled shower. It is accessible by a key you get from reception (£5 deposit). They didn't have an available key for several days, even after people left after the bank holiday. My daughter and I had to wash my baby granddaughter in the women's showers (we brought an inflatable baby bath), which was a squeeze, but we managed.So, one more family/disabled shower and I'd give this site 5 stars. We had a brilliant time here.

Superb, professionally run, independent camp site, great staff and the best breakfast in the Gower. Large pitches, modern immaculate showers, toilets and wash/laundry room, with a fantastic well priced cafe and well stocked shop. As a seasoned camper my wife and I highly recommend this camp site. No clubhouse or entertainment so you need to make your own entertainment but some great pubs and restaurants in close proximity most of which are dog friendly and the Rake & Riddle has a great adventure play park for kids. But the camp site is in a superb location for access to beaches and other great attractions.
